Subscrib

Log In

rukminim2.flixcart.com/image/850/1000/j31wb680/lin

rukminim2.flixcart.com/image/850/1000/j31wb680/lin

Wella Professionals SP Smoothen Mask - Price in India, Buy Wella Professionals SP Smoothen Mask Online In India, Reviews, Ratings & Features